The period of time … WebOct 26, 2024 · To do this, a few simple storage tests will help us understand: 1) the moisture tolerance of your product; 2) the moisture barrier our package provides; 3) how to apply this information to storage environments, using a classic … WebFoods with an anticipated shelf life greater than 90 days are not required to be labelled with a best-before date or storage information. This is because these foods are generally considered to be shelf stable. Examples include most canned foods, many dry foods such as pasta and foods that are sold in a frozen state. easeus with crack free download

WebDec 8, 2024 · Predicting Shelf Life and Use By Dates. Microbial challenge studies aim to understand how microbes grow in different food samples. Based on this information, scientists can calculate how long food will remain safe to eat under expected storage and transport conditions. This enables them to predict food expiration dates. WebMar 24, 2015 · Shelf-Stable Food Safety. Foods that can be safely stored at room temperature, or "on the shelf," are called "shelf stable." These non-perishable products include jerky, country hams, canned and bottled foods, rice, pasta, flour, sugar, spices, oils, and foods processed in aseptic or retort packages and other products that do not require ...
